January
January in Eretria is cold and somewhat rainy. The rain can amount to several inches/centimeters. During this time, temperatures average in the 40s F (single digits C) to low 50s F (low 10s C), although night temperatures can dip into the low 30s F (single digits C).

What to do in Eretria, Greece
Eretria may not be the most famous of Greek destinations, but it is definitely one that should not be missed. This charming coastal town boasts a rich history, stunning natural beauty, and a plethora of interesting landmarks and attractions. In this article, we will explore some of the top tourist attractions in Eretria.
The Archaeological Museum of Eretria
Situated in the heart of the town, the Archaeological Museum of Eretria is a must-visit for anyone interested in history and culture. The museum houses an impressive collection of artifacts from ancient times, including pottery, statues, and jewelry. Visitors can also see significant parts of the town's history through the Mycenaean, Classical, and Hellenistic periods. The museum's most significant exhibits include the well-preserved statue of the goddess Artemis and a unique water clock that is believed to be the oldest in the world.
The Ancient Theatre of Eretria
Located just outside of the town's center, The Ancient Theater of Eretria is one of the most significant landmarks in the area. Dating back to the 4th century BC, the theater was a crucial center for cultural events and celebrations in ancient times. The Greek architect Polykleitos designed the theater, which once seated over 3,500 people. Today, visitors can marvel at the well-preserved ruins and imagine what it must have been like to watch a play or a musical performance in such a grand setting.
The Temple of Apollo Daphnephoros
Another essential attraction in Eretria is the Temple of Apollo Daphnephoros. Located on a hill overlooking the town, this ancient temple dates back to the 6th century BC and was one of the most significant religious centers in the region. The temple is dedicated to Apollo, the god of light and prophecy, and was believed to be a place of healing and divination.
Dimosari Waterfalls
If you're looking for a bit of natural beauty in Eretria, look no further than the Dimosari Waterfalls. Located about ten kilometers from the town center, the waterfalls are a spectacular sight to behold. The falls consist of several cascading waterfalls and a series of natural pools that are perfect for swimming on hot summer days. The surrounding forest is also home to a variety of wildlife, including birds, foxes, and rabbits.
The Beaches of Eretria
Another great thing about Eretria are the beautiful beaches that are within a short distance from the town. The waterfront stretches for kilometers and offers a range of beaches to suit all tastes. Some of the most popular beaches in the area include the Main Beach, Amarynthos Beach, and Koukounaries Beach. Visitors can enjoy swimming, sunbathing, and beach volleyball, or relax at one of the many beachside cafes and restaurants.
